When learning chess, it is crucial to examine various mating patterns that can occur during a game. By studying different mating patterns, players can become more familiar with the common ways to checkmate their opponent's king. This knowledge can help players to anticipate threats and opportunities to deliver checkmate themselves. There are several types of mating patterns that players should be familiar with, such as back rank mates, smothered mates, and Greek gift sacrifices. Each mating pattern involves different tactics and techniques to successfully execute. By practicing these mating patterns in different scenarios, players can improve their ability to recognize opportunities for checkmate during a game. In addition to studying mating patterns, players should also analyze games where these patterns have been successfully executed. By observing how grandmasters apply these tactics in real games, players can gain a deeper understanding of when and how to use different mating patterns effectively. It is important for players to practice applying these mating patterns in their own games in order to improve their overall chess skills. By actively seeking opportunities to checkmate their opponent using different mating patterns, players can sharpen their tactical vision and strategic thinking.- Studying different mating patterns is an essential aspect of chess training. By developing a strong understanding of common mating patterns and practicing their application in games, players can enhance their ability to outmaneuver their opponents and secure victory on the chessboard.
